خانه مفاهیم پایه آشنایی با بلاک چین درخت مرکل (درخت درهم سازی)

درخت مرکل (درخت درهم سازی)

درخت مرکل (درخت درهم سازی)

زمان مطالعه : 

3 دقیقه

درخت مرکل (Merkle tree) مانند ساختار درخت، باینری یا دو به دو  است که تمام تراکنش‌ها را در یک بلاک درهم سازی می‌کند. این درختان در بسیاری از ارزهای دیجیتال مورد استفاده قرار می‌گیرند تا داده‌های زیادی را در خود ذخیره و آن‌ها را کارآمدتر کنند. این کار باعث می‌شود تا سطح دادهٔ مورد نیاز برای اثبات وجود چیزی کاهش یابد.

همه تراکنش‌هایی که به ماینرها سپرده می‌شوند در یک ردیف قرار می‌گیرند تا به نوبت پردازش شوند. در تراکنش‌های کوین بیس یا تولید نسل (تراکنشی که توسط یک ماینر منجر به تولید بیت کوین می‌شود؛ ماینر این کار را با حل کردن معادلات بلاک قبلی انجام می‌دهد) اگر تعداد تراکنش‌ها فرد باشند، آنگاه آخرین تراکنش با خود جفت می‌شود تا تراکنش را زوج کند. از این رو تعداد سطوح درخت بستگی به تعداد تراکنش‌ها دارد.

اولین تراکنش از طریق الگوریتم SHA-256 درهم سازی می‌شود، سپس دومین تراکنش و بعد از آن سومی و این روند تا تکمیل تمام تراکنش‌ها ادامه می‌یابد. گام بعدی مشخص کردن مقدار هش هر تراکنش است که به ترتیب از اولین تراکنش شروع می‌شود و تا آخرین تراکنش برای به دست آوردن آخرین هش ادامه می‌یابد. آخرین هش در بالاترین نقطهٔ درخت قرار دارد.

​​​​​​​

بیشتر بخوانید: پلتفرم چنجلی (Changelly)

به خاطر داشته باشید الگوریتم هشینگ SHA-256 دسته‌های ۳۲ بیتی تولید می‌کند، از این رو هرگاه یک دستهٔ ۳۲ بیتی را به یک دستهٔ ۳۲ بیتی دیگر متصل کنیم، یک دستهٔ ۶۴ بیتی ایجاد می‌شود. بعد از این که دستهٔ ۳۲ بیتی توسط الگوریتم SHA-256 تولید شد،‌ تراکنش‌ها تا زمانی که همهٔ آن‌ها به هم متصل شوند، توسط الگوریتم درهم سازی می‌شوند. 

به بیانی دیگر، این فرایند تا زمانی تکرار می‌شود که آخرین مقدار هش به دست آید. به این مقدار ریشهٔ مرکل (Merkle Root) می‌گویند. برای هر ماینر، ریشهٔ مرکل متفاوت است زیرا مسیری که هر ماینر برای بدست آوردن مقدار هش استفاده می‌کند با سایرین فرق دارد و به همین خاطر هش‌ها متفاوت هستند.

این بدان معناست که ماینرها از سخت افزارهای گوناگون با قدرت محاسباتی متفاوت استفاده می‌کنند و به همین خاطر روش اثبات کار آن‌ها با یکدیگر فرق دارد.

آیا این مطلب برای شما مفید بود ؟

خوشحالیم این مطلب برای شما مفید بوده‌، لطفا برای حمایت از ما آن را با دوستان خود به اشتراک بگذارید

متاسفیم که این مطلب نتوانسته نظر شما را جلب کند. لطفا با نظرات و پیشنهادات‌ خود، ما را در بهبود همیشگی سایت یاری دهید.

ثبت نظر

نظر شما

دیدگاه کاربران
  • عماد عماد
    forward-like 25 تیر 99

    god god

شاید بخواهید بدانید
بایننس کوین چیست؟
محبوبترین ها
استخراج با ریگ‌های خانگی دوباره رونق گرفته است. در این مقاله نکات و اطلاعات لازم برای طراحی ریگ‌های شخصی در خانه، توضیح داده شده است.